2015 Ford Taurus vs 2017 Ford Taurus
Complaints, recalls, TSBs, investigations and safety ratings side by side, from official federal data. Last verified Aug 7, 2026. Raw complaint counts are not adjusted for sales volume.
| Metric | 2015 Ford Taurus | 2017 Ford Taurus |
|---|---|---|
| NHTSA complaints | 260 | 44 |
| Recall campaigns | 6 | 4 |
| Service bulletins (TSBs) | 75 | 101 |
| Investigations | 0 | 0 |
| Crash reports | 12 | 1 |
| Fire reports | 1 | 0 |
| NCAP overall rating | — | — |
| EPA MPG (combined) | 20–26 | 19–23 |
| Median reported incident mileage | 68,000 mi | 32,000 mi |

Method. Complaints are unique NHTSA reports. A vehicle that sold more units will naturally accumulate more complaints — use shares and read the underlying reports before drawing conclusions.
